  • Patent number: 11439235
    Abstract: A seat tilting device includes: a bottom plate secured to a seat base; a top plate secured to a seat; a pivot connecting the top plate to the bottom plate; a compression spring surrounding the pivot; and a compression ring surrounding the compression spring, wherein there is space between a bottom surface of the top plate and a top surface of the compression ring such that the top plate may tilt on the pivot until it contacts the top surface of the compression ring and the movement of the top plate is resisted by the compression spring.

  • Patent number: 11414193
    Abstract: A tray table folding mount for use on an unfolded tray table on an aircraft that incorporates a headrest attached to an upper support attached to an intermediate member. The intermediate member is attached to a lower planar member that is placed over the tray table. The headrest includes a nose relief aperture that receives the nose of the passenger when his forehead and face are resting in the headrest. The upper support, the intermediate member, and lower planar member are easily assembled or disassembled and stored in a compact configuration. In one embodiment, the upper support and intermediate member are pivotally connected, and the intermediate member is pivotally connected to the lower planar support. Formed on the planar member is an edge engaging lip that captures an edge on the tray table. Also mounted on the intermediate member is a ledge configured to hold a viewing device.

  • Patent number: 11390193
    Abstract: A top rod adjusting mechanism is disposed between a base and a top rod of a child safety seat. The top rod adjusting mechanism includes a transverse frame, a threaded rod and a nut. The transverse frame is movably disposed on the base and installed on the top rod. The threaded rod rotatably passes through one of the transverse frame and the base in axial limitation. The nut is installed on the other of the transverse frame and the base and threadedly sleeved on the threaded rod. When the threaded rod and the nut rotate relative to each other to generate relative sliding movement, the transverse frame drives the top rod to move relative to the base. The top rod adjusting mechanism has advantages of simple structure and easy operation.

  • Patent number: 11383623
    Abstract: A support platform for a child car seat includes a carrier base configured to support a child car seat and a load leg pivotally attached to the carrier base about a hinge point to allow angular displacement between the load leg and the carrier base. The load leg includes a leg member having a first end pivotally connected to the carrier base at the hinge point, and a foot extending from a second end of the leg member and having a bottom surface configured to frictionally engage a floor of the vehicle at a contact point defined along the foot. A leg axis through the hinge point of the load leg and the contact point of the foot defines a load leg angle of between substantially 10° and substantially 25° relative to an axis extending substantially perpendicular to the floor of the vehicle.

  • Patent number: 11364821
    Abstract: A seat lifter includes: an inner link for changing a height position of an inner lower arm with respect to a floor of a vehicle; an outer link for changing a height position of an outer lower area with respect to the floor; a coupling rod that couples the inner link to the outer link; a planetary gear mechanism capable of causing the coupling rod to rotate relative to the inner lower arm and the outer lower arm; a drive unit capable of driving the planetary gear mechanism; and a power transmission rod that transmits power of the drive unit to the planetary gear mechanism. The planetary gear mechanism is disposed between the inner lower arm and the outer lower arm. The drive unit is disposed outside the inner lower arm in the width direction or outside the outer lower arm in the width direction.
